Trebate saznati kako ispraviti pogrešku "Ne mogu izmijeniti informacije zaglavlja"?
Evo uobičajene i frustrirajuće pogreške WordPress-a koja može prekinuti izvršenje vaše web stranice prikazivanjem pogreške poput:
Upozorenje: Ne mogu se mijenjati podaci o zaglavlju
Ono što je još gore je da se ta pogreška i dalje pojavljuje, nabrajajući putove do važnih datoteka na vašem poslužitelju, što jest potencijalni sigurnosni rizik.
Ali ne brini ! Ovo je jedna od najjednostavnijih grešaka za popraviti, a u ovom uputstvu pokazat ću vam kako je popraviti, kao i kako sakriti poruke o pogreškama na prednjoj strani vašeg bloga.
Ali prije, ako nikad niste instalirali WordPress, otkrijte Kako instalirati 7 korake WordPress blog et Kako pronaći, instalirati i aktivirati WordPress temu na svoj blog
Onda se vratimo zašto smo ovdje.
Vjerojatno problem sa zaglavljem?
Naravno, ova se pogreška može činiti zastrašujućom i čini vas da mislite da postoji problem u datoteci " header.php Ili nešto slično, ali više je prostora stvorenog u jednoj od vaših datoteka (obično prije otvaranja PHP oznaka). Ponekad se ovi prostori dodaju nenamjerno ili automatski i potrebno ih je prilagoditi.
Otkrijte Kako ispraviti pogrešku "file_get_contents" na WordPress blogu
Pogreška se očituje kada postoji:
- Prazni redovi na vrhu ili na dnu dokumenta
- Previše razmaka prije, između ili nakon početka otvaranja i zatvaranja php oznaka " "A" ?> »
- Previše je nepotrebnih razmaka ili praznih redaka u određenom dijelu dokumenta
Da biste riješili problem praznine, prvo morate znati gdje je jaz. Srećom, poruka pogreške daje vam do znanja na koju su datoteku i koji redak pogođeni. Imajte na umu da ćete ovaj redoslijed možda više puta vidjeti na stranici, što znači da postoji više datoteka koje treba popraviti.
Ovdje je osnovna struktura koju treba dešifrirati slomljenu datoteku:
Upozorenje: Ne mogu se mijenjati podaci zaglavlja - zaglavlja već poslana (izlaz započet na /path/to/file/broken-file.php:#) u /path/to/file/affected-file.php na liniji #
Prva datoteka navedena je kao
/path/to/file/broken-file.php
bio bi onaj koji treba ispraviti, a znak "#" zamijenit će brojem koji će vam reći koji redak treba ispraviti.
Druga datoteka napisana u ovoj strukturi kao
/path/to/file/affected-file.php
je datoteka koja ne može ispravno raditi jer je prva datoteka razbijena. Na kraju, simbol "#" u stvarnoj situaciji bio bi broj koji označava liniju u dokumentu koja bi utjecala i zbog toga neće raditi.
Kako ispraviti pogrešku "500 internih poslužitelja" na WordPressu ? Otkrijte savjetujući ovu vezu.
Evo još jednog primjera kako ova pogreška može izgledati na vašoj web lokaciji:
Upozorenje: Ne mogu mijenjati podatke zaglavlja - zaglavlja već poslana (izlaz započet na /home/name/your-site/wp-content/themes/your-theme/custom-functions.php:1) u / dom / ime / vaše- site / wp-include / pluggable.php na liniji 876
U ovom primjeru, „name“ će biti korisničko ime vašeg cPanela ili računa hostinga, a „your-site“ će biti zamijenjeno imenom mape u kojoj je vaše web mjesto pohranjeno. Pogreška koju ćete vidjeti sigurno će biti drugačija, ali trebala bi vam dati ideju što učiniti.
Naučite savjetujući ovaj članak Kako popraviti 504 grešku na vašem web mjestu WordPress
U ovom primjeru, datoteka " custom-functions.php 'U mapi' vaša tema 'nalazi se dokument koji treba popraviti, a pogreška je u jednom retku.
Srećom, nije jako teško riješiti ovaj problem, iako u početku može izgledati zastrašujuće.
Neka rješenja:
Postoje dva glavna načina na koje možete ispraviti ovu pogrešku. Ako ste zaglavili u ovom popravku, slobodno nas kontaktirajte, spremni smo vam pomoći.
Također vas pozivamo na konzultacije Kako popraviti pogrešku "Ne mogu pisati na disk" na WordPressu
Ovdje je popis rješenja koja možete provesti u praksi
Popravak # 1: Preuzmite novu kopiju
Kada pročitate poruku o pogrešci i utvrdite da je datoteka koja vrijeđa dio jezgre WordPressa ili je inače svojstvena datoteka dodatka ili teme, na raspolaganju je brzo rješenje.
Ako je ta datoteka u dodatku ili temi, možete je deinstalirati i ponovo je instalirati.
Otkrijte Kako ukloniti niz v = xxx iz WordPress URL-ova
Ako to radije ne želite učiniti ili ako to utječe na temeljnu datoteku WordPressa, možete preuzeti novu kopiju i izvaditi ZIP arhivu na svoje računalo. Pronađite datoteku koja vrijeđa na vašoj web lokaciji i zamijenite postojeću na vašem poslužitelju novom kopijom.
To možete učiniti uz pomoć FTP-a, SSH-a ili izravno putem cPanela.
Popravak # 2: Izmjena datoteke u pitanju
Nakon što identificirate predmetnu datoteku, možete je kopirati preko FTP-a ili SSH-a ili je možete izravno urediti u cPanelu.
Izbrišite sve prazne retke ili dodatne razmake na početku i na kraju dokumenta. Također pripazite da nema prostora prije, između ili nakon " Na početku datoteke. Isto vrijedi i za krajnju oznaku " ?> ".
Ako se posljednji redak dokumenta ne završava oznakom "?>", Provjerite nema li mjesta nakon zadnjeg retka.
Spremite datoteku i prenesite je na svoju web stranicu, prepisujući originalnu datoteku.
Onemogući izvještavanje o pogreškama
Ako ste riješili problem, ništa neće spriječiti da se ove pogreške vrate i budu vidljive svima koji posjete vaše web mjesto, uključujući hakere.
Vašoj se web stranici ne može dogoditi ništa gore jer bi otkrivanje putova datoteka na vašem poslužitelju moglo dati hakerima točne informacije potrebne za ciljanje vaše web stranice ili bloga.
Možete isključiti prijavljivanje pogrešaka na prednjem kraju i omogućiti privatni zapisnik sa WP_DEBUG
, Pogledajte promjene koje preporučujemo za vašu datoteku "wp-config.php".
Otkrijte i neke premium WordPress dodatke
Možete koristiti druge WordPress plugins dati moderan izgled i optimizirati rukovanje vašim blogom ili web stranicom.
Ovdje vam nudimo nekoliko premium WordPress dodataka koji će vam pomoći u tome.
1. Prebacivanje valute u WooCommerce
Dodatak WooCommerce Currency Switcher omogućuje vam promjenu valute i pretvaranje tečaja u stvarnom vremenu (prethodno je potrebna instalacija WooCommercea). Pomoću agregatora valuta možete dobiti pretvorene tečajeve do Yahoo, Google, AppSpot agregatori, bilo ručno.
WooCommerce Switcher valuta dostupan je kao widget i radi u bilo kojem predviđenom prostoru (dostupan je kratki kôd -> [woocs]). Na javnom sučelju "Prebacivač valuta" može se predstaviti na 5 različitih načina za otkrivanje.
Preuzmite | demo | Web hosting
2. Ultimate članstvo Pro
Ultimate Membership Pro je izvrstan WordPress plugin pretplata i ograničenje sadržaja. Omogućuje upravljanje korisnicima u skladu s njihovim paketom (besplatnim ili plaćenim) stvaranjem ekskluzivnih razina pristupa.
Stoga će biti moguće zaštititi sav sadržaj vaše web stranice ili samo njezin dio. To će biti na primjer tečaj, lekcija, stranica, proizvod, kategorija, slika itd.
Njegove glavne značajke uključuju: zaštitu sadržaja, više razina pristupa, podršku za više pristupnika za plaćanje -PayPal, Authorize.net, Stripe, 2CheckOut, bankovni prijenos-, djelomičnu zaštitu sadržaja i još mnogo toga opet…
Preuzmite | demo | Web hosting
3. Obrazac za kontakt W8
W8 Kontakt obrazac jedan je od dodataka za kontakt obrazac najpopularniji na WordPressu. Nudi mnoge značajke kao što je slanje višestrukim primateljima, podrška za animacije, neograničeno stvaranje obrazaca, različiti stilovi i širok izbor dodatnih opcija prilagodbe.
Uz to, vašoj web stranici ili blogu daje profesionalni sustav koji olakšava kontakt sa svojim kupcima. Moći ćete prilagoditi sve svoje obrasce prema svojim potrebama i svom ukusu.
Preuzmite | demo | Web hosting
Ostali preporučeni resursi
Također vas pozivamo da se savjetujete sa donjim izvorima kako biste poboljšali i kontrolirali svoju web stranicu i blog.
- 10 WordPress dodaci za stvaranje pridruženih programa
- 10 WordPress dodataka za izradu kartica na svom blogu
- 9 WordPress dodataka za izradu kviza na vašoj web stranici
- 10 premium WordPress dodataka iz rezervacije i rezervacije
Zaključak
Ovdje! To je sve za ovaj vodič. Nadamo se da će vam ovo pomoći da ispravite pogrešku "Ne mogu mijenjati informacije o zaglavlju" na WordPressu. U eOvaj vam je udžbenik bio koristan, pozivamo vas na podijelite na svojoj omiljenoj društvenoj mreži.
Međutim, također ćete moći konzultirati naše sredstva, ako vam treba više elemenata za provođenje projekata kreiranja internetskih stranica, savjetujući se s našim vodičem na internetu Izrada bloga WordPress.
Reci nam o svom Komentari i prijedloge u posebnom odjeljku.
...
Pozdrav,
Imam sličan problem na svom blogu, ali izgleda drugačije, proveo sam sate na engleskim forumima ne čineći ništa dobro!
Stoga vam dopuštam da vas pitam možete li mi pomoći, već sam objavio temu na wordpress forumu, ali nitko mi ne pomaže ...
Već neko vrijeme imam ovu poruku:
Upozorenje: Korištenje nedefinirane konstante wp_82869517_ - pretpostavljeno 'wp_82869517_' (ovo će dovesti do pogreške u budućoj verziji PHP-a) u /home/bymaryb2/public_html/wp-config.php na liniji 68
Upozorenje: Ne mogu se izmijeniti informacije o zaglavlju - zaglavlja koja su već poslana (izlaz započet na /home/bymaryb2/public_html/wp-config.php:68) u /home/bymaryb2/public_html/wp-includes/functions.php na liniji 6221
Ako sam dobro razumio, pitanje je WP-INCLUDES? osim što mi je rečeno da ga ne diram, kao rezultat sam zaglavljen ...
Hvala vam na pomoći!
Marija B
za mene
Dodao sam redak (u datoteku config.php), ali ništa drugo
ovom pogreškom uklonio sam redak koji sam dodao, ali i dalje ista greška;
zaglavlja koja je već poslao (izlaz je započeo na /var/www/sdb/e/0/xxxxxx/wp-config.php:1) …… ..
pogreška je jednostavno riješena (nakon što ste ovaj odgovor vidjeli na forumu)
u bilježnici ++
bilo je potrebno kodirati wp-config.php u UTF-8 bez Bom
(zadana opcija bila je UTF-8 s Bom-om)
i tada je bilo dobro
ako može pomoći ..
hvala
Bonsoir,
Pokušao sam ukloniti razmake iz datoteke wp-config.php, ali to nije riješilo problem.
Upozorenje: Ne mogu se izmijeniti informacije o zaglavlju - zaglavlja su već poslana (izlaz započet na /home/……/wp-config.php:1) u /home/……/wp-includes/pluggable.php na liniji 1251
Upozorenje: Ne mogu se izmijeniti informacije o zaglavlju - zaglavlja su već poslana (izlaz je počeo na /home/………./wp-config.php:1) u /home/………/wp-includes/pluggable.php na liniji 1254
Prednji dio je uvijek dostupan.
Možete li mi molim Vas pomoći?
Hvala!
LAN
Bonsoir,
Možete li pokušati onemogućiti sve ostale dodatke da biste provjerili ostaje li pogreška?
Bok Rosalie,
Imam točno ovu pogrešku. Kako ste to riješili?
Pozdrav, s vrlo malo manipulacije WP-om, jednostavno pokušavam integrirati stranicu koju sam razvio u admin.
Problem, imam ovu pogrešku koja se i dalje javlja:
Upozorenje: Ne mogu se izmijeniti informacije o zaglavlju - zaglavlja koja su već poslala (izlaz je počeo na /home/andennebe/domains/andenne.be/public_html/db2/wp-includes/formatting.php:5523) u / home / andennebe / domains / andenne. biti / public_html / db2 / wp-content / plugins / map-generator / map-generator.php na liniji 34
Ponovno sam preuzeo datoteku wp-includes / formatting.php, pokušao sam ukloniti sve nepotrebne razmake, da što više sažim kod, ali ništa nije pomoglo ... Pogreška se nalazi u retku 5523 na razini datoteke javascript ..
Ovdje je moj kôd koji se nalazi u mapi wp-content / plugins / map-generator koja je generirala tu pogrešku.
add_action ('admin_menu', 'add_links_menu');
funkcija add_links_menu () {
add_menu_page ('wp / admin', 'GPX kartica', 'manage_options', 'index.php', 'my_admin_menu', 'dashicons-admin-site', 6);
}
funkcija my_admin_menu () {
zaglavlje ('mjesto: index.php');
}
Kada zamijenim zaglavlje ('lokacija') s include, generira se još jedna pogreška koja je sljedeća ...:
Fatalna pogreška: Ne može se redeklarirati _wp_menu_output () (prethodno deklarirano u /home/andennebe/domains/andenne.be/public_html/db2/wp-admin/menu-header.php:68) u /home/andennebe/domains/andenne.be /public_html/db2/wp-admin/menu-header.php na liniji 259
Nadam se da mi možete pomoći. Hvala unaprijed